Most lakes north of red deer are driveable with caution. 12 to 16" of ice. This is a general quote. Some lakes have underground creeks running in them, so do not use this as a quote for all lakes. I have been at a lake in the St. paul area in late Jan when the temps were -30 for 3 weeks and the lake we were on we broke thru the ice. You just never know. Be carefull out there.

Out at Fawcett lake this weekend. Lots of snow and flood water. On the east side there were a couple people with trucks. Mostly on packed trails. There was about 14" of packed snow and ice here. Had the quad out and explored further. Got stuck lots in the flood water and snow. Drilled holes along the way and found 8" of ice everywhere. Lots of springs/open holes.
